MINGI from ATEEZ releases 'FIX OFF Desire Project: ORIGIN' today, featuring 7 tracks including new songs and collaborations with artists like Dynamic Duo's GAEKO. The project includes reimagined versions of previous hits and a new music video for 'Dinero.' ATEEZ will hold a fan meeting in Seoul from July 17-19, 2026.
BOYNEXTDOOR has made a comeback with a transformed visual style, releasing the music video for 'ddok ddok ddok' ahead of their first full album 'HOME'. The video showcases their intense charisma and features bold visuals, including dramatic CG effects. The album is set to release on June 8, with the track available from 6 PM the same day.
Juho from SF9 has entered military service today after completing basic training. He shared his feelings on Instagram, expressing commitment to fulfill his duties and return as a more mature artist. He plans to continue his career as a singer and actor after his service, ensuring fans he will not disappoint them. SF9 will also release a 10th-anniversary album on June 24.

ASTRO's Cha Eun-woo is set to continue his service in the military band as the Defense Ministry finds no grounds for reassignment. Despite public petitions requesting a review of his position due to past tax issues, the ministry confirmed that there are no disciplinary actions or reasons for a change in his assignment.
ATEEZ has announced their first fan meeting in two years, '2026 ATEEZ FANMEETING ATINY'S VOYAGE: TINY MYSTERY IN JAPAN,' to be held in Yokohama from August 4-6, 2026. Following their successful world tour and performances at major events, fans can expect exciting activities and live performances. Tickets go on sale in May 2026.

Yoon Sanha from ASTRO is set for a solo comeback with his third mini-album 'NO REASON', releasing on the 20th. The title track 'IDK ME' signifies a new direction for him. He teased two concept photo versions and a mood sampler, showcasing a more mature visual style. Fans eagerly await his return after his last solo album 'CHAMELEON' released in July.
On April 4, Chuu, Lee Dong-whee, and Chang Sung-kyu participated in the '2026 Gwanghwamun Family Festival' held in front of the King Sejong statue in Gwanghwamun Square, Seoul. The event was a collaboration between Lego Korea and the city of Seoul. Additionally, Chuu was seen supporting the Korean team at the WBC in a cute uniform, while Lee Dong-whee and SF9's Chani attended a press screening for the movie 'Method Acting.'
